Step by Step Method

Step 1

Combine marinade in large ziploc bag

Step 2

Cutting the lemon in half and squeezing all the juice

Step 3

Put in fridge and turn several times

Step 4

Next day

Step 5

Take roast out of bag keeping juice for later

Step 6

Dredge meat in seasoned flour

Step 7

Brown on all sides in butter

Step 8

Now it says to pour juice over the meat and bake in 325 degree Fahrenheit oven

Step 9

But I think putting in baking bag THEN put in oven would make you happier .

Step 10

Deglaze pan with some water then add marinade

Step 11

Put roast in baking bag

Step 12

Put marinade mixture in baking bag over

Step 13

The roast bake at 325 degrees for at least 3 hours until tender
